We present a new mimetic finite difference method for diffusion problems that converges on grids with curved faces. Crucially, it gives symmetric discrete problem uses only one unknown per face. The principle at the core of our construction is to abandon standard definition local consistency methods. Instead, we exploit novel and global concept P0-consistency. We show that almost nonnegatively curved m -manifolds are, up to finite cover, nilpotent spaces in the sense of homotopy theory and have C(m)-nilpotent fundamental groups. We also show that up to a finite cover almost nonnegatively curved manifolds are fiber bundles with simply connected fibers over nilmanifolds.
